John Hart Replacement Project Staff Giving Back

The partners in the John Hart Generating Station Replacement project are giving back to the community.

Aecon-SNC Lavelin Joint Venture has constructed cross country jumps at the Equestrian Centre on Parkside Drive for riding enthusiasts.

Project Manager Scott Marshall says it’s a necessary and important addition to the area.

“Some of the people on the site use the cross-country jumps. We noticed before there were no cross-country jumps in the region.”

Marshall also points out that’s not the only contribution they’ve made.

“We have donated to the rotary, local sports teams, the local carving, we’re very proud we get to move those around and we get to send them all around the city.”

Marshall says the builds are beneficial for local equestrians who won’t have to travel to Avalon to do their training and says these moves are a part of making a positive contribution to Campbell River.
